ROAD RANGERS STILL ON PATROL

By: Brandon Kellogg
Deltona, Fl (November 26, 2009) –

State Farm Mutual Auto Insurance Co. has agreed to pay $307,000 to keep the Central Florida Road Ranger program going. The new partnership between State Farm and the Central Florida Regional Transportation Authority (Lynx) will maintain and expand the motorist assistance program along Interstate 4 by adding three Road Ranger vehicles and expanding the number of patrol hours. The program faced an uncertain future because of budget cuts. The expanded program will consist of 13 Road Rangers who will operate from 6 a.m. – 10:30 p.m. Monday through Friday. Five trucks will operate during the morning hours, eight during the midday hours and five during the late afternoon through evening hours. Lynx Road Rangers make an average of 70 service stops per day.
